zoukankan      html  css  js  c++  java
  • 解决连接数据库报1130-host'192.168.2.137'is not allowed to connect to this mysql server的报错问题

    连接数据库服务器出现1130-host'192.168.2.137'is not allowed to connect to this mysql server错误,

    这个问题是因为在数据库服务器中的mysql数据库中的user的表中没有记录权限

    遇到这个问题首先到mysql所在的服务器上用连接进行处理

    主要分为以下几步:

           1、连接mysql服务器

      2、看当前所有数据库:show databases;

      3、进入mysql数据库:use mysql;

      4、查看mysql数据库中所有的表:show tables;

      5、查看user表中的数据:select Host, User,Password from user;

      6、修改user表中的Host:update user set Host='%' where User='root';

      7、刷新授权列表:flush privileges;

           8:关闭防火墙:systemctl stop firewalld、iptables -F、 setenforce 0

    #重新连接一下

  • 相关阅读:
    Nginx负载均衡
    MySQL主从复制
    笔记
    tomcat工作原理
    Nginx工作原理
    Loj#6183. 看无可看
    [BZOJ 2759] 一个动态树好题
    5255 -- 【FJOI2016】神秘数
    [NOI2015]寿司晚宴
    [CQOI2017]老C的键盘
  • 原文地址:https://www.cnblogs.com/CMX_Shmily/p/11656541.html
Copyright © 2011-2022 走看看